Remote Active Hiring 1 week ago

Software Engineer (Human Data Platforms)

M

Micro1

Remote • Data Science

Salary Range

$140

Experience

N/A

Location

Remote

Job Type

Remote

Required Skills

Python React Aws Postgresql

Description

Job Description

Job Title: Software Engineer (Human Data Platforms)


Job Type: Full-time


Location: Remote (Must overlap PST timezone at least 6-8 hours)


The Role

Build and ship systems across the stack — APIs, UI, and data pipelines.

You’ll work on data and document infrastructure that powers model evaluation, secure data handling, and complex document workflows. Expect to move fast, own problems end-to-end, and operate with high autonomy in a small, senior team.


What You’ll Do

  1. Ship features across backend (Python/FastAPI) and frontend (React/Next.js/TypeScript).
  2. Build data pipelines for evaluation and model control layers.
  3. Own secure document pipelines (S3/GCS/Azure, permissions, no data leakage).
  4. Develop OCR + search systems for PDFs, images, and scanned docs.
  5. Parse and enforce complex nested JSON structures.
  6. Build document tooling (generate, edit, annotate PDFs/images).
  7. Debug and scale pipelines and storage systems.
  8. Improve performance, reliability, and system design across the stack.


What We’re Looking For

  1. Strong builder with Python (FastAPI) + React experience.
  2. Comfortable working across the stack.
  3. Solid fundamentals: APIs, SQL, async systems, data modeling.
  4. Experience with cloud (AWS/GCP/Azure).
  5. Ability to work with complex data systems or pipelines.
  6. High ownership, low ego, fast execution.


Preferred

  1. LLM / AI system experience.
  2. OCR, document processing, or search systems.
  3. Experience with secure data handling / permissions.
  4. Built and shipped real systems (not just tutorials).

Share this position